Web3 de jul. de 2024 · Some people add salt to a load of clothes to set the color, while some swear by the idea that adding distilled white vinegar to the wash or rinse water will set the dye. Unfortunately, neither method will work reliably to prevent dye bleeding from clothes or fabrics that have already been commercially dyed. Don't waste your time or resources. WebJeans are easy to tie dye. Twist or fold the jeans and hold them in place with elastic bands. The dye will only cover the exposed areas, leaving the folded sections untouched. This technique works best on 100% cotton denim and light-colored jeans. Any polyester content will hinder the process as it won’t absorb the dye. dichotomous mediator spss

Coffee, along with tea and red wine, contains tannic acid, which will darken the color of your jeans to a desired hue. Save your used coffee grounds until you have 2 cups of used grounds.
